Commercial roof installation services involve the process of designing, selecting, and installing new roofing systems on commercial properties. This typically includes assessing the building’s structure, choosing appropriate roofing materials, and ensuring proper installation to provide a durable and reliable cover. These services are essential for new construction projects or when existing roofs need to be replaced due to age, damage, or wear. Experienced local contractors can help property owners navigate the options and ensure the new roof meets the specific needs of the building.
Many property owners turn to commercial roof installation to address common problems such as leaks, extensive wear, or structural damage that can compromise the integrity of a building. A new roof can prevent water infiltration, reduce energy costs by improving insulation, and enhance the overall safety of the property. Installing a high-quality roof can also extend the lifespan of the building’s structure and prevent costly repairs down the line. These services are particularly valuable when existing roofing materials have reached the end of their useful life or have been compromised by severe weather or other environmental factors.

The overview below groups typical Commercial Roof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Small Repairs - Typical costs for minor commercial roof repairs range from $250 to $600, covering issues like leaks or membrane patches.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, with fewer projects reaching the higher end. Local contractors can provide estimates based on the specific repair needs.
Medium-Sized Projects - Replacing sections of roofing or addressing moderate damage usually costs between $1,500 and $3,500. These projects are common for commercial properties needing partial upgrades or repairs, with costs varying based on materials and roof size.
Full Roof Replacement - Complete roof replacements often range from $5,000 to $15,000 or more, depending on the roof’s size, materials, and complexity. Larger, more intricate projects can push beyond this range, but most fall within the typical upper tier.
Complex or Large-Scale Installations - Large or complex commercial roof installations can exceed $20,000, especially for high-end materials or multi-story buildings. While less common, these projects tend to involve detailed planning and higher costs due to scope and design considerations.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When comparing service providers for commercial roof installation, it is important to consider their experience with similar types of projects. A contractor who has successfully completed roofing work on buildings comparable in size, design, and usage can better understand the unique challenges involved. This experience can contribute to a smoother installation process and a more reliable outcome, giving confidence that the contractor is familiar with the specific requirements of commercial roofing systems.
Clear, written expectations are essential when evaluating local contractors. A reputable service provider should be able to outline the scope of work, materials to be used, and the standards they adhere to in a detailed proposal or estimate. Having these expectations documented helps ensure that both parties are aligned on the project’s specifics, reducing misunderstandings and providing a basis for accountability throughout the process.
Reputable references and effective communication are key indicators of a dependable contractor. Asking for references from previous clients who had similar projects can provide insight into the contractor’s workmanship and professionalism. Additionally, a contractor who communicates clearly, responds promptly to questions, and provides transparent information demonstrates a commitment to client satisfaction. These qualities help build trust and ensure that the project progresses smoothly, with any concerns addressed promptly.

What types of commercial roofs can local contractors install? Local service providers are equipped to install a variety of commercial roofing systems, including flat roofs, metal roofs, TPO, EPDM, and built-up roofing, among others.
How do contractors ensure proper installation of commercial roofing? Contractors follow industry best practices and manufacturer guidelines to ensure the roofing system is installed correctly, providing durability and performance.
Are there different roofing options suitable for specific commercial building types? Yes, different roofing materials and systems are recommended based on the building's structure, usage, and environmental conditions, which local contractors can advise on.
What preparations are needed before installing a new commercial roof? Preparation typically involves inspecting the existing roof, addressing any structural issues, and ensuring the surface is ready for the new roofing system, as advised by local service providers.
